Robert Capa By Martin Garcia Per. 2

Biography Born Andre Friedmann Oct 22, 1933, In Austria, Hungary. Died May 24,1954 in Thai, Binh State of vietnam at the age of 40. Parents: Dezso and Julia Friedmann-Berkovits. Left home at the age of 18 because there was little hope after world war 1. Wanted to be a writer but found work in photography in Berlin and grew up to love the art. In 1933 he moved from Germany to France because of Nazism and persecution of Jewish photographers. He had to get rid of the Jewish name “Friedman” and named himself “Robert Capa” His nickname in school was “Capa” which meant shark and also sounded American. Known for war photography.
